Damaged tiles do more than hurt your pool’s appearance. They expose the structure underneath to water infiltration, which weakens bonding materials and threatens surrounding tiles. Left unaddressed, a few cracked tiles turn into a full section replacement project, costing you significantly more in both time and money. We’ve seen how freeze-thaw cycles and constant water exposure loosen even well-installed tiles over time. That’s why we use proven adhesives and setting materials designed to withstand North Carolina’s climate extremes and keep your tiles secure season after season.

Leaving damaged tiles unrepaired can lead to bigger headaches down the road. Water can seep behind loose or cracked tiles and damage the underlying structure, leading to more extensive and expensive repairs. Sharp edges from broken tiles can also create safety hazards for swimmers. Additionally, the aesthetic appeal of your pool suffers, which can impact your property value. Catching these issues early and addressing them promptly saves you money and keeps your pool safe and beautiful for years to come.

Not always, but it depends on where the damage is located. For waterline tile repairs, we typically only need to lower the water level a few inches below the affected area so we can work on a dry surface. If the damaged tiles are deeper in the pool or if there’s structural work needed, we may recommend a partial or full drain. We’ll assess your specific situation and let you know the most efficient approach that minimizes water waste while ensuring a quality repair.

We start by carefully removing any damaged or loose tiles without harming the surrounding area. Next, we clean and prep the surface to make sure the new tiles bond properly. Then we apply fresh thinset or adhesive, position your replacement tiles to match the existing pattern, and finish with fresh grout once everything is set. Throughout the process, we take care to protect your pool finish and ensure the repair blends seamlessly with your existing tile work.

Most pool tile repairs take between one and three days depending on the extent of the damage. For smaller jobs like fixing a few cracked tiles along the waterline, we can often complete the work in a single day. Larger projects involving extensive tile replacement or addressing underlying issues may require two to three days to ensure proper surface prep, adhesive curing, and grout setting.
